What’s Up At The World Cup?

Dr James Dorsey, Adjunct Senior Fellow, S. Rajaratnam School of International Studies

12-Dec-22 18:00

What’s Up At The World Cup?

We look at the World Cup so far, especially with Morocco making history, and making it to the semi-finals. It has been a complicated tournament however, with human rights and sportswashing in the spotlight. We talk about all of it, with Dr. James Dorsey from the Middle East Institute.
